GU002 does it exist

its Nick Warren live in Copenhagen

GU001 is by the late Tony Devit in Telaviv

GU is an initiative by 2 blokes from Newcastle,UK (The Fat Boys), they go round to the major dance centres of the worlds with some of the best dj's ever promoting the sounds of progressive house, progressive trance, nu-skool breaks and tech house. Dj's include Nick Warren, the Late Tony Devit, Danny Tenaglia, Sasha, John Digweed, Deep Dish, Dave Seaman, Paul Oakenfold, James Lavelle

GU Nubreed's are an initiative to show up and coming Dj's such as Lee Burrdige, Anthony Pappa, Sander Kleinenberg, Steve Lawler and Satoshi Tomiie

yah I'm an idiot

Nick Warren actually did GU003 live in Prague

my mistake

GU002 is Paul Oakenfold - New York apparently, but its also GU007 so I have no idea what the fuck is going on

::: 001 ::: Tel Aviv - Tony DeVit ...
::: 002 ::: New York - Paul Oakenfold ...
::: 003 ::: Prague - Nick Warren ...
::: 004 ::: Oslo - Paul Oakenfold ...
::: 005 ::: Tokyo - Tony DeVit ...
::: 006 ::: Sydney - John Digweed ...
::: 007 ::: New York - Paul Oakenfold ...
::: 008 ::: Brazil - Nick Warren ...
::: 009 ::: San Fransico - Sasha ...
::: 010 ::: Athens - Danny Tenaglia...
::: 011 ::: Budapest - Nick Warren ...
::: 012 ::: Buenos Aires - Dave Seaman ...
::: 013 ::: Ibiza - Sasha ...
::: 014 ::: Hong Kong - John Digweed ...
::: 015 ::: Uruguay - Darren Emerson ...
::: 016 ::: Cape Town - Dave Seaman ...
::: 017 ::: London - Danny Tenaglia ...
::: 018 ::: Amsterdam - Nick Warren ...
::: 019 ::: Los Angeles - John Digweed
::: 020 ::: Singapore - Darren Emerson ...
::: 021 ::: Moscow - Deep Dish ...
::: 022 ::: Melbourne - Dave Seaman ...
